Thunder Bay, Ont., man, 21, charged with manslaughter released on bail

THUNDER BAY, Ont. - A Thunder Bay, Ont., man charged with manslaughter has been released on bail with several restrictions.
Mervin Spence, 21, appeared in court Thursday, accused in the death of Scott Roger James, 44, of Thunder Bay. James died in hospital after being found collapsed outside of a local bar in the early morning hours of Dec 13., 2007.
The bail restrictions mean the accused will essentially be confined to his home with his parents.
Thunder Bay police laid the charge after a lengthy investigation based on a coroner's report and consultation with the Crown.
Spence's next court date is scheduled for Oct. 3.
